Our verdict is Uncertain significance. The variant received 0 ACMG points: 2P and 2B. PM2BP4_Moderate
The NM_000939.4(POMC):c.282C>G(p.Ser94Arg)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000193 in 1,556,550 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. S94G) has been classified as Uncertain significance.

POMC-related disorder Uncertain:1
The POMC c.282C>G variant is predicted to result in the amino acid substitution p.Ser94Arg. To our knowledge, this variant has not been reported in the literature or in a large population database, indicating this variant is rare. At this time, the clinical significance of this variant is uncertain due to the absence of conclusive functional and genetic evidence.
